WebJan 24, 2024 · There are 2 most popular lithium-ion batteries on the market: one is lithium iron phosphate battery, referred to as LiFePO4 or LFP battery, which is one of the safest lithium-ion batteries at present; the other is a ternary lithium battery, which contains NCA/NMC battery, where the market for NMC battery is larger.
